Man Utd planning to sign three marquee players this summer

Manchester United are planning to sign three marquee players during the 2026 summer transfer window, according to David Ornstein.
The Red Devils had a quiet winter transfer window. They decided against making a purchase after parting ways with manager Ruben Amorim.
Michael Carrick has been brilliant as an interim manager with three straight wins, but United are undecided over handing him the permanent role.
Ornstein has now revealed that the Red Devils could make three marquee purchases in the summer, starting with a new defensive midfielder.
A centre-back could be signed if Harry Maguire leaves. The Englishman's current contract expires on June 30 and no renewal is planned.
A left-sided winger could be recruited too with the change to a 4-2-3-1 system set to remain permanent if they appoint another manager.
Aside from three marquee recruits, the club could also enter the transfer market for a backup goalkeeper with Altay Bayindir set to depart.
Man Utd are currently fourth in the league table with 41 points.
